LWC
- Download
- NOTE!: Development builds for LWC can be found at the below Jenkins server. These builds have not been approved by the BukkitDev staff and may not have gone through any QA processes. Use them at your own risk!
- Development builds (Jenkins)
- Feature requests, Suggestions and Issues
- IRC - Live Chat ( irc.esper.net #LWC )
- github
- wiki
- Donate
LWC is the longest-lived single block protection plugin that protects both the block itself and contents of Chests, Furnaces, and Dispensers. It can also protect any other blocks, and by default will also protect Doors (Wooden + Iron), Signs and Trap Doors.
Blocks can be protected with three basic protection types:
Private
By default, only you can access this protection. You can also modify it (or specify when creating) to add other players or groups to the protection, so they can access it. Say you wanted Notch and Hidendra to both access the protection. When creating the protection, you could do /cprivate Notch Hidendra
or if it already exists /cmodify Notch Hidendra
. If you wanted to remove Hidendra from the private protection, you can use /cremove -Notch
Password
A password is set on the protection and anyone that knows the password can open it. You yourself also need this password each time you log in.
Public
Mainly targeted at community chests, a Public chest means just that: anyone can access it, but no one can protect it which makes it advantageous because it cannot be made private by someone else.
Commands
/lwc
- The LWC command for everything, however aliases are available to make some commands shorter. Type /lwc in-game for more detailed help./cprivate
- The alias of /lwc create private (or /lwc -c private), it creates a private protection./cpassword <password>
- The alias of /lwc create password <password>, it creates a passworded protection./cpublic
- The alias of /lwc create public, it creates a public protection/cremove
- Allows you to remove a protection you own (or if you're an LWC admin, any protection) - you must click on the protection after using/cremove
in order to remove it./cunlock <password>
- Allows you to attempt to gain access to a passworded protection after LWC tells you you attempted to open a password protection.... more!
There are aliases for all major used commands and every alias is not listed here.
Permissions
Basic permissions:
lwc.protect
- Allows the player to create and manage their own protections. It also allows them to use enabled modes and flags.lwc.mod
- Allows the player to open any chest, but not remove them.lwc.admin
- Gives the player absolute power to LWC - this node should be considered dangerous if used incorrectly as this node essentially gives you the right to destroy every protection (and even the block & inventory contents associated with it) in one command!lwc.deny
- Prevents players with this node from interacting with anything LWC can protect. For example, from opening or destroying protected and unprotected chests, furnaces, etc if protectable.
Running bukkit 1484 (MC 1.0.0) I get the following warning. It doesn't seem to cause an "issue" though.
18:16:38 [WARNING] Task of 'LWC' generated an exception
java.lang.IllegalArgumentException: Unknown entity
at org.bukkit.craftbukkit.entity.CraftEntity.getEntity(CraftEntity.java:135)
at net.minecraft.server.Entity.getBukkitEntity(Entity.java:1189)
at org.bukkit.craftbukkit.CraftWorld.getEntities(CraftWorld.java:518)
at com.griefcraft.modules.flag.MagnetModule$MagnetTask.run(MagnetModule.java:80)
at org.bukkit.craftbukkit.scheduler.CraftScheduler.mainThreadHeartbeat(CraftScheduler.java:137)
at net.minecraft.server.MinecraftServer.w(MinecraftServer.java:482)
at net.minecraft.server.MinecraftServer.run(MinecraftServer.java:414)
at net.minecraft.server.ThreadServerApplication.run(SourceFile:457)
Update: Since the jenkins build site is back up again I pulled dev build 470 and the warning is gone now.
Hi, could you add the abillity to set in config that everyone can only lock things which he owns/is a member/can build because my users often locks doors anywhere in the world or if they rent a region they lock chests but dont unlock them after the renting is over, sorry for my annoying english... thanks for your help.
My admin group has * as a permission and now when ever i open a protected item it will give me the notice about it being my protection. This is getting real annoying, is there a way to remove this from happening? The setting in core.yml "showmynotices" is on false.
@Hidendra
No it is not, which is why this is a little strange... I know Notch changed the chests since last I used this world (they open now with an effect and some of them are facing the wrong direction) so perhaps this has something to do with it?
Just an fyi - 3.53 (b294) appears to work perfectly with craftbukkit-1.0.0-SNAPSHOT.
@LucidLethargy
Did you rename the world?
So I haven't used LWC for the last 2 months, but now I just re-introduced my older world (with tons of LWC locks) to the current server. For one reason or another absolutely none of my locks are still in place (or anyone's!) Where are these locks stored? Could I be doing something wrong with carrying over the old files?
Any help would be amazing!
http://pastebin.com/xn4yKWvN
/lwc doesn't work.
@TMAC_Kratos
Talk to your server host, that's a problem with the machine your minecraft server is on, not the plugin.
I got this error:
can you help me?
is it possible to add faction support? so i can lock a door, that can just opened by a specific faction?
Your Installation page on your wiki was griefed. I have rolled back the changes.
I have a question about the limits for chests, what would happen if a group, or a user had like, 4 protection, but after was only allowed to have 1 ?
Does LWC work in Bukkit #1337?
@feargrump
Same problem.. . :( please fix :)
I am using the latest build of LWC, bukkit version 1337 and also permisssionsEX. Members who do not have the permissions are allowed to use /cprivate. its kinda weird and wrecking pvp and raiding..
what are the commands for this plugin becuse im using groupbrige and groupmamanger and im a admin and even i cant lock stuff
Hey, how i can auto register chest for groups? I want to protect them for registered people on the server, so that guest can't open them, but all others can do it. I tried a lot but i can't find a way.
[SEVERE] java.lang.UnsatisfiedLinkError: /.rw/games/minecraft/beta/75329/plugins/LWC/lib/native/Linux/amd64/libsqlitejdbc.so: Shared object "libc.so.6" not found, required by "libsqlitejdbc.so" plz help im running bukkit rb #1337 and i got LWC v3.53
@x8105
Hi @x8105 I've fixed it in LWC build #444. Magnet chests at one point will indeed allow that functionality, it just is not implemented yet.